Born in Owensboro; the industrial, medical, retail and cultural hub of western Kentucky, Gerry Smoot let the elements of his surroundings birth a multi-instrumentalist musician. Propelled to learn and eager to match his influences; Jeff Lorber, Prince, D’Angelo, George Duke, Art Tatum, and John Blackwell Jr., just to name a few, Gerry was on the “keys” by the age of 2. With more inspirations from Herbie Hancock and Chick Corea, Gerry was playing the drums by age 7, bass guitar by age 9 and having full music recording sessions by age 12. The dedication and passion for music was a born identity. This vision manifested itself when at the age of 15, Gerry accompanied gospel jazz keyboard producer Ben Tankard on the organ.
Gerry Smoot has released a new single ’Sweet Delight’.
